Output 572873d85cce0d9e2f08da4e81516d1ae579f4ff1d22e9e9d80ff9a1a27c3ef8:11

value
160300
script pubkey
OP_0 OP_PUSHBYTES_20 380caeff5de2c20f978bee797045ca6ee1a7f268
address
bc1q8qx2al6autpql9utaeuhq3w2dms60ungcr5qpa
transaction
572873d85cce0d9e2f08da4e81516d1ae579f4ff1d22e9e9d80ff9a1a27c3ef8